First Thoughts on the Hatfield US12P2 PAS 12GA Folding Tactical Buttstock with Pistol Grip
The Hatfield US12P2 PAS 12GA Folding Tactical Buttstock with Pistol Grip promises to modernize and enhance the handling of your shotgun. It boasts an adjustable length-of-pull, a folding stock for compact storage, and an ergonomic pistol grip for improved control. This kit is designed for those seeking versatility and adaptability in their shotgun platform.
I’ve always been a fan of customizing my firearms for optimal performance and comfort. My aging home defense shotgun desperately needed an upgrade to improve its ergonomics and handling in tight spaces, which led me to seek a folding stock with an adjustable length of pull. The Hatfield option seemed like a budget-friendly entry point into the world of tactical shotgun accessories.
Upon unboxing, I immediately noticed the lightweight polymer construction. The stock felt surprisingly solid, although the polymer had a slightly less refined texture than some higher-end options I’ve handled. The pistol grip was comfortable, and the folding mechanism seemed robust enough for regular use.
Compared to a basic fixed stock, the Hatfield offered a significant improvement in adjustability and compactness. It wasn’t as feature-rich as some of the more expensive offerings from Magpul, or Mesa Tactical, but the price point was undeniably attractive. My first impression was cautiously optimistic, hoping the practical performance would match its promising features.
Real-World Testing: Putting Hatfield US12P2 PAS 12GA Folding Tactical Buttstock with Pistol Grip to the Test
First Use Experience
My initial testing occurred at my local outdoor range, focusing on handling drills and target acquisition. I wanted to assess how the Hatfield US12P2 performed during rapid firing and various shooting positions. The weather was clear and dry, providing ideal conditions for a thorough evaluation.
The adjustable stock allowed me to quickly find a comfortable length-of-pull, significantly improving my shouldering and aiming speed. The pistol grip offered a noticeable increase in control, particularly when transitioning between targets. I did experience a slight wobble in the folding mechanism when fully extended, but it didn’t severely impact accuracy.
Extended Use & Reliability
After several weeks of consistent use, the Hatfield US12P2 has proven to be a decent, but not perfect, upgrade. There are no significant signs of wear and tear on the polymer, but the folding mechanism’s wobble has become slightly more pronounced. Regular cleaning with a nylon brush and CLP keeps it functioning smoothly.
The Hatfield outperforms the factory fixed stock in terms of ergonomics and maneuverability. However, the recoil pad is noticeably less effective than higher-end options, resulting in increased felt recoil during extended shooting sessions. While it’s an improvement over the original, the long-term comfort isn’t quite on par with more premium stocks.
Breaking Down the Features of Hatfield US12P2 PAS 12GA Folding Tactical Buttstock with Pistol Grip
Specifications
- Adjustable Tactical Stock: The adjustable length-of-pull allows for a customized fit, accommodating different body types and shooting styles. This is crucial for maintaining proper cheek weld and eye relief when using optics.
- Folding Stock: The folding stock provides enhanced portability and maneuverability in tight spaces. This is particularly useful for home defense scenarios or when transporting the shotgun in a vehicle.
- Ergonomic Pistol Grip: The molded pistol grip enhances control and provides a secure, non-slip hold. This promotes better trigger control and faster follow-up shots, especially during rapid firing.
- Lightweight and Durable: Constructed from high-strength, lightweight polymer, this stock is designed to withstand harsh conditions without adding significant weight. The polymer build makes the shotgun more manageable during extended use.
- Accessory-Ready Design: Equipped with attachment slots that accommodate additional accessories such as optics, lights, or slings for a fully customizable setup. These slots provide flexibility for mounting essential tactical gear.
- Shock-Absorbing Recoil Pad: The integrated rubber recoil pad reduces felt recoil, allowing for more comfortable shooting over long periods. However, this pad is relatively thin and not as effective as higher-end recoil pads.
Performance & Functionality
The Hatfield US12P2 improves shotgun handling and versatility. The adjustable stock allows shooters to tailor the fit for optimal comfort and control, while the folding stock dramatically reduces the shotgun’s overall length for storage and transport. However, the recoil pad could be improved to better mitigate recoil.
The strength lies in its adjustability and compactness, but the folding mechanism’s wobble and the less-than-ideal recoil pad are definite weaknesses. For the price, it largely meets expectations, though experienced shooters may desire better recoil absorption.
Design & Ergonomics
The Hatfield US12P2 utilizes a practical, albeit basic, design. The polymer construction keeps the weight down, but the finish lacks the refinement of more expensive stocks. The pistol grip is comfortably contoured, providing a secure hold even with wet hands.
It is relatively user-friendly, requiring only basic tools for installation. Adjusting the length-of-pull is simple and straightforward.
Durability & Maintenance
The high-strength polymer construction should withstand typical use and mild abuse. The folding mechanism, while slightly wobbly, seems adequately robust for regular operation. Cleaning requires only basic solvents and a nylon brush to remove powder residue and debris.
With proper care, the Hatfield US12P2 should provide years of reliable service. However, the folding mechanism may require occasional lubrication to maintain smooth operation.
Accessories and Customization Options
The Hatfield US12P2 is designed with multiple attachment points for accessories. It readily accepts slings and picatinny rail attachments for mounting lights, lasers, and optics. Compatibility with aftermarket accessories is generally good, thanks to its common design.
Additional aftermarket recoil pads could enhance user experience, and a cheek riser might be needed for optimal optic use. The inherent versatility of accessory attachments allows users to tailor this platform to their needs.

Who Should Buy Hatfield US12P2 PAS 12GA Folding Tactical Buttstock with Pistol Grip?
The Hatfield US12P2 PAS 12GA Folding Tactical Buttstock with Pistol Grip is perfect for budget-conscious shooters seeking to modernize their shotgun. It is also suited for home defense users who need enhanced maneuverability in tight spaces. Tactical shooters who prioritize adjustability and compactness will also benefit.
Those who demand the highest level of recoil reduction or a rock-solid folding mechanism should skip this product. They should consider more expensive, higher-end options.
A quality sling and potentially a cheek riser for optic use are must-have accessories. An upgraded recoil pad would also significantly improve the shooting experience.
